The expression is equivalent to [tex]5^2[/tex].
Given
Expression; [tex]\rm \dfrac{(5^2)^{-3}\times 5^4}{5^{-4}}[/tex]
The definition of exponential form is a way of writing a number that is multiplied by itself more than once.
To solve the exponential equation follow all the steps given below.
Therefore,
The expression is equivalent to;
[tex]\rm =\dfrac{(5^2)^{-3}\times 5^4}{5^{-4}}\\\\=\rm \dfrac{(5)^{-6}\times 5^4}{5^{-4}}\\\\=\rm \dfrac{(5)^{-6+4}}{5^{-4}}\\\\=\rm \dfrac{5^{-2}}{5^{-4}}\\\\=5^{-2+4}\\\\=5^2[/tex]
Hence, the expression is equivalent to [tex]5^2[/tex].
